Culture problems surface when even well-functioning organizations are under pressure—growing, changing, or absorbing disruption they weren't designed to handle. These are the conditions where the cost of doing nothing becomes most visible.
Rapid Growth or Scaling
Culture that worked at 20 people breaks at 200. The informal systems—shared norms, implicit trust, quick communication—don't scale on their own. Structure has to catch up to growth, or culture pays the price.
Leadership Transitions
A new executive inherits a team shaped by someone else. Culture doesn't reset automatically. Without intentional work, the gap between old and new leadership shows up as confusion, attrition, and eroded trust.
Restructures +Mergers
Two cultures have to become one. Most organizations manage the org chart and assume the culture follows. It doesn't. The design work required is different from the operational work, and it’s just as important.
Technological Change + AI Adoption
When organizations introduce new technology, adoption failures rarely come down to the tools. They come down to whether employees feel safe enough to be honest about what they don't understand, and whether feedback loops exist to surface what's actually working.
Chronic Turnover
Exit interviews say one thing. The real reasons are usually another. When turnover becomes a pattern, the cost compounds: lost institutional knowledge, team disruption, and the cultural signal every departure sends to the people who stay.
Remote + Hybrid Work
The informal systems that held culture together—hallway conversations, visible effort, ambient belonging—have dissolved. What replaced them is often silence, disconnection, and managers who don't know how to lead people they can't see.
